What are the Key Legal Areas Entrepreneurs Should Focus On?

Entrepreneurs should be well-versed in several key legal areas:
Business Structure: Choosing the appropriate legal structure (e.g., sole proprietorship, partnership, LLC, corporation) affects taxation, liability, and operational flexibility.
Licensing and Permits: Acquiring the necessary licenses and permits to operate legally within a specific industry or location.
Employment Law: Understanding employment laws to manage hiring, firing, wages, and working conditions.
Intellectual Property: Protecting inventions, designs, trademarks, and copyrights.
Contract Law: Drafting, negotiating, and enforcing contracts with suppliers, customers, and partners.
Taxation: Complying with tax laws and optimizing tax liabilities through strategic planning.
